The purpose of this PR is to replace the Llama Stack's default embedding
model by nomic-embed-text-v1.5.

These are the key reasons why Llama Stack community decided to switch
from all-MiniLM-L6-v2 to nomic-embed-text-v1.5:
1. The training data for
[all-MiniLM-L6-v2](https://huggingface.co/sentence-transformers/all-MiniLM-L6-v2#training-data)
includes a lot of data sets with various licensing terms, so it is
tricky to know when/whether it is appropriate to use this model for
commercial applications.
2. The model is not particularly competitive on major benchmarks. For
example, if you look at the [MTEB
Leaderboard](https://huggingface.co/spaces/mteb/leaderboard) and click
on Miscellaneous/BEIR to see English information retrieval accuracy, you
see that the top of the leaderboard is dominated by enormous models but
also that there are many, many models of relatively modest size whith
much higher Retrieval scores. If you want to look closely at the data, I
recommend clicking "Download Table" because it is easier to browse that
way.

# Copyright (c) Meta Platforms, Inc. and affiliates.
# All rights reserved.
#
# This source code is licensed under the terms described in the LICENSE file in
# the root directory of this source tree.
from pathlib import Path
from llama_stack.apis.models import ModelType
from llama_stack.core.datatypes import (
BuildProvider,
ModelInput,
Provider,
ShieldInput,
ToolGroupInput,
)
from llama_stack.distributions.template import DistributionTemplate, RunConfigSettings
from llama_stack.providers.inline.inference.meta_reference import (
MetaReferenceInferenceConfig,
)
from llama_stack.providers.inline.inference.sentence_transformers import (
SentenceTransformersInferenceConfig,
)
from llama_stack.providers.inline.vector_io.faiss.config import FaissVectorIOConfig
def get_distribution_template() -> DistributionTemplate:
providers = {
"inference": [BuildProvider(provider_type="inline::meta-reference")],
"vector_io": [
BuildProvider(provider_type="inline::faiss"),
BuildProvider(provider_type="remote::chromadb"),
BuildProvider(provider_type="remote::pgvector"),
],
"safety": [BuildProvider(provider_type="inline::llama-guard")],
"agents": [BuildProvider(provider_type="inline::meta-reference")],
"telemetry": [BuildProvider(provider_type="inline::meta-reference")],
"eval": [BuildProvider(provider_type="inline::meta-reference")],
"datasetio": [
BuildProvider(provider_type="remote::huggingface"),
BuildProvider(provider_type="inline::localfs"),
],
"scoring": [
BuildProvider(provider_type="inline::basic"),
BuildProvider(provider_type="inline::llm-as-judge"),
BuildProvider(provider_type="inline::braintrust"),
],
"tool_runtime": [
BuildProvider(provider_type="remote::brave-search"),
BuildProvider(provider_type="remote::tavily-search"),
BuildProvider(provider_type="inline::rag-runtime"),
BuildProvider(provider_type="remote::model-context-protocol"),
],
}
name = "meta-reference-gpu"
inference_provider = Provider(
provider_id="meta-reference-inference",
provider_type="inline::meta-reference",
config=MetaReferenceInferenceConfig.sample_run_config(
model="${env.INFERENCE_MODEL}",
checkpoint_dir="${env.INFERENCE_CHECKPOINT_DIR:=null}",
),
)
embedding_provider = Provider(
provider_id="sentence-transformers",
provider_type="inline::sentence-transformers",
config=SentenceTransformersInferenceConfig.sample_run_config(),
)
vector_io_provider = Provider(
provider_id="faiss",
provider_type="inline::faiss",
config=FaissVectorIOConfig.sample_run_config(f"~/.llama/distributions/{name}"),
)
inference_model = ModelInput(
model_id="${env.INFERENCE_MODEL}",
provider_id="meta-reference-inference",
)
embedding_model = ModelInput(
model_id="nomic-embed-text-v1.5",
provider_id="sentence-transformers",
model_type=ModelType.embedding,
metadata={
"embedding_dimension": 768,
},
)
safety_model = ModelInput(
model_id="${env.SAFETY_MODEL}",
provider_id="meta-reference-safety",
)
default_tool_groups = [
ToolGroupInput(
toolgroup_id="builtin::websearch",
provider_id="tavily-search",
),
ToolGroupInput(
toolgroup_id="builtin::rag",
provider_id="rag-runtime",
),
]
return DistributionTemplate(
name=name,
distro_type="self_hosted",
description="Use Meta Reference for running LLM inference",
template_path=Path(__file__).parent / "doc_template.md",
providers=providers,
run_configs={
"run.yaml": RunConfigSettings(
provider_overrides={
"inference": [inference_provider, embedding_provider],
"vector_io": [vector_io_provider],
},
default_models=[inference_model, embedding_model],
default_tool_groups=default_tool_groups,
),
"run-with-safety.yaml": RunConfigSettings(
provider_overrides={
"inference": [
inference_provider,
embedding_provider,
Provider(
provider_id="meta-reference-safety",
provider_type="inline::meta-reference",
config=MetaReferenceInferenceConfig.sample_run_config(
model="${env.SAFETY_MODEL}",
checkpoint_dir="${env.SAFETY_CHECKPOINT_DIR:=null}",
),
),
],
"vector_io": [vector_io_provider],
},
default_models=[
inference_model,
safety_model,
embedding_model,
],
default_shields=[ShieldInput(shield_id="${env.SAFETY_MODEL}")],
default_tool_groups=default_tool_groups,
),
},
run_config_env_vars={
"LLAMA_STACK_PORT": (
"8321",
"Port for the Llama Stack distribution server",
),
"INFERENCE_MODEL": (
"meta-llama/Llama-3.2-3B-Instruct",
"Inference model loaded into the Meta Reference server",
),
"INFERENCE_CHECKPOINT_DIR": (
"null",
"Directory containing the Meta Reference model checkpoint",
),
"SAFETY_MODEL": (
"meta-llama/Llama-Guard-3-1B",
"Name of the safety (Llama-Guard) model to use",
),
"SAFETY_CHECKPOINT_DIR": (
"null",
"Directory containing the Llama-Guard model checkpoint",
),
},
)
